# 拓客页面配置说明 - 配置区域已隐藏 ## 🎯 **当前状态** **配置区域已被隐藏,但功能完全保留!** - ✅ 后端服务配置区域在界面上不可见 - ✅ API地址配置功能正常工作 - ✅ 本地存储配置仍然有效 - ✅ 所有API调用使用配置的地址 ## 🔧 **配置区域隐藏说明** ### **CSS修改** ```css .config-section { display: none; /* 隐藏配置区域 */ } ``` ### **功能保留** - **API地址输入框**: 虽然不可见,但值仍然有效 - **配置保存**: 仍然自动保存到localStorage - **配置加载**: 页面加载时仍然从localStorage读取 - **API调用**: 所有请求仍然使用配置的地址 ## 🌐 **当前API配置** ### **默认地址** - **生产环境**: `http://lvqian.antissoft.com` - **本地开发**: 可通过localStorage修改为 `http://localhost:2011` ### **配置存储** - **存储位置**: 浏览器localStorage - **存储键**: `expansionApiBaseUrl` - **自动保存**: 当输入框失去焦点时自动保存 ## 📱 **用户界面变化** ### **隐藏前** - 显示"后端服务配置"区域 - 包含API地址输入框 - 包含"测试连接"按钮 ### **隐藏后** - 配置区域完全不可见 - 页面更简洁美观 - 功能完全保留 ## 🔍 **如何修改配置(如果需要)** ### **方法1: 通过浏览器开发者工具** 1. 按 `F12` 打开开发者工具 2. 在Console中执行: ```javascript // 修改为本地开发地址 localStorage.setItem('expansionApiBaseUrl', 'http://localhost:2011'); // 修改为生产地址 localStorage.setItem('expansionApiBaseUrl', 'http://lvqian.antissoft.com'); // 查看当前配置 console.log(localStorage.getItem('expansionApiBaseUrl')); ``` ### **方法2: 临时显示配置区域** 1. 在开发者工具中临时修改CSS: ```javascript document.querySelector('.config-section').style.display = 'block'; ``` ### **方法3: 重新显示配置区域** 如果需要永久显示配置区域,可以: 1. 编辑 `expansion1.html` 文件 2. 将 `.config-section { display: none; }` 改为 `display: block` ## ✅ **功能验证** ### **配置加载** - ✅ 页面加载时自动读取localStorage配置 - ✅ 如果没有配置,使用默认地址 ### **配置保存** - ✅ 输入框失去焦点时自动保存 - ✅ 保存到localStorage持久化存储 ### **API调用** - ✅ 所有HTTP请求使用配置的地址 - ✅ 支持动态修改API地址 ## 🎉 **优势** 1. **界面简洁**: 移除了技术配置区域,用户体验更好 2. **功能完整**: 所有配置功能完全保留 3. **易于维护**: 配置仍然可以通过多种方式修改 4. **生产就绪**: 默认配置为生产环境地址 ## 📝 **注意事项** - ⚠️ 配置区域虽然隐藏,但DOM元素仍然存在 - ⚠️ 如果需要修改配置,需要通过开发者工具或代码修改 - ⚠️ 建议在生产环境中使用默认配置 - ⚠️ 开发调试时可以通过开发者工具临时修改配置 ## 🔗 **相关文件** - `html/expansion1.html` - 主页面文件 - `html/README-anonymous.md` - 匿名访问配置说明 - `html/CHANGELOG.md` - 变更日志 --- **配置区域隐藏完成!功能完全保留!** 🎯